The burning of a large building in Utqiagvik on Friday morning led to the evacuation of nearby residents. According to the City of Utqiagvik, the fire destroyed a shipping and receiving building early Friday morning, causing heavy loads of smoke to move across Block A. The city said the North Slope Borough organized an evacuation effort for residents in that area and opened up the recreation center and roller rink for temporary shelter. "The City acknowledges the inconvenience caused and expresses its gratitude to the community for their understanding and cooperation during his challenging time," city officials wrote in a press release. The City of Utqiagvik said they will provide updates on the reopening of the recreational facilities through their website and Facebook page.

No fatalities were reported after three separate residential fires in apartment buildings and a trailer court occurred Friday and Saturday in Anchorage, according to the Anchorage Fire Department. While the causes of the fires were still under investigation, a department spokesperson encouraged residents to follow safety protocols when using space heaters, including keeping them at least 3 feet from flammable materials and not leaving them unattended. Anchorage temperatures in recent days have topped out in the single digits and plummeted below zero at night. Around 8:50 a.m. Friday, a fire was reported in East Anchorage at a mobile home court along the 700 block of Muldoon Road, the department said.

One person is dead following a tanker crash on SR-8 in Northfield Center Township that left a nearby creek contaminated with diesel fuel. Summit County Inspector Bill Holland says at around 9:15 a.m., the tanker truck was traveling northbound on SR-8 tried to get on I-271, when it lost control and went over the side of the bridge. The truck landed on the southbound lanes and burst into flames. The driver of the truck died as a result of the crash. An Ohio EPA spokesperson confirmed the tanker contained 7,500 gallons of diesel. Some of the diesel poured into Brandywine Creek, which is near the crash site. Brandywine Creek briefly caught fire after the crash. The fire has since been put out, according to the Ohio EPA.

VIDEO: Two firefighters were injured after a gun was pointed at them, and they jumped from the second-floor of an apartment complex in southwest Houston on Saturday, according to the Houston Police Department. Houston firefighters responded to the 6000 block of Bissonnet Street at about 11 p.m. to save a man who was having seizures. First responders arrived, and they spoke to the man, who appeared confused. They were going to take him to the hospital, and he asked if he could grab a t-shirt before leaving. The man went into his room and returned with a loaded gun. "He pointed at the firemen, and they ran from the apartment. Both firemen jumped from the second floor," HPD Lt. Riley said. One of the firefighters injured his right arm, and the other firefighter had minor injuries on his face. They were both taken to a local hospital.

Two St. Johns County leaders are pushing for significant changes at the state level to better protect firefighters who experience "line of duty" injuries or sicknesses. It stems from this explosion and fire in St. Augustine that happened back in August of 2011. David Stevens is the union president for St. Johns County Professional Firefighters. He remembers that day in 2011 well. "I remember going into our county administration and seeing stacks of gear piled up," Stevens said. "Because they had to get [the firefighters] out of the gear from all of the chemicals that have been absorbed on the firefighters." More than 12 years later, several firefighters have said their health was severely affected by that scene. It even forced at least two of them to medically retire, including the late Michael Riley.

VIDEO: West Metro Fire started the dog therapy program four years ago with two dogs, Remmey and Captain. Fast forward to today, the program is the largest in the state, with 11 therapy dogs. "The dogs bring an amazing sense of calmness and excitement to our crews. The dogs are just a really good addition to our crews and we've added to our toolbox of mental health and wellness," said Captain Reid Norwood at West Metro Fire station 3. Firefighters respond to thousands of calls each year, some of those calls can be difficult and hit close to home for some firefighters, which can leave a lasting impact on crews even for those who have years of experience. "I think historically, firefighters, we would just bury whatever we were experiencing. That includes hard calls and whatever's going on at home."
